A particle is moving along x axis.
Its initial velocity is 40m/sec along positive x axis.
It has an acceleration of 10m/s square along negative x axis.
If particle starts from x=10m then find the velocity of particle at origin.

What is Newton's law in simple terms?

  • A statement in dynamics: a body at rest remains at rest and a body in motion remains in uniform motion in a straight line unless acted upon by an external force called also Newton's first law of motion.

What are Newton's three laws?

  • In the first law, we understand that an object will not change its motion unless a force acts on it.
  • The second law states that the force on an object is equal to its mass times its acceleration.
  • And finally, the third law states that there is an equal and opposite reaction for every action.
